I don't want to get too far into this. But I would say the shoe design would be more efficient. In a shoe design you have more surface contact area and where as in a paw design your only contact area would be where paw touches the 2nd speed gear holder.
Some paw designed 2 speed's there was only one paw. So Depending on when the paw engaged you might have to wait one complete revolution of the holder until the paw would engage the holder, a clutch shoe design does not have to wait.

I find that the shoes don't really wear much so they aren't slipping very much. It seems like there is just a bit of slip on engagement (which is good for stability and reduction of wheelspin) but after that it might as well be locked up. I feel it is a much better design than the old lever style.
